HB 70 52-0 (1951) Author: Tufares, Deno Arthur Relating to creating a nine member Game, Fish and Oyster Commission; dividing the State into nine districts to be numbered one to nine, inclusive, with one member from each district; providing for the appointment, compensation, bond, duties, and functions of the Game, Fish and Oyster Commission; and providing for an executive secretary, assistant executive secretary to be appointed by the Commission and providing for all necessary game and fish wardens, division heads and other employees of said Game, Fish, and Oyster Commission; providing a residence requirement; providing necessary appropriation out of the State Treasury.
HB 308 52-0 (1951) Author: Steward, Jerry Alexander Relating to amending the Penal Code relative to the disposition of fees from fines and penalties for Game, Fish and Oyster Commission law violations.
HB 609 52-0 (1951) Author: Wood, Clifford W. Relating to authorizing the Game, Fish and Oyster Commission of Texas to enter into cooperative agreements with the United States for the protection and management of wildlife resources on certain National Forest lands in Texas situated in Houston and Trinity Counties and to restock and protect same; prescribing penalty for violations of rules and regulations promulgated by said Commission and for other purposes.
SB 144 52-0 (1951) Author: Moore, W.T. "Bill" Relating to creating a nine member Game, Fish and Oyster Commission; dividing the State into nine districts to be numbered one to nine, inclusive, with one member from each district; providing for the appointment, compensation, bond, duties, and functions of the Game, Fish and Oyster Commission.
SB 277 52-0 (1951) Author: Hudson, Hill D. Relating to enabling the Game, Fish and Oyster Commission to sell or exchange sections or parcels of land in Brewster, Culberson or Hudspeth Counties.
SB 298 52-0 (1951) Author: Carney, Howard A. Relating to providing for the use, operation and management by the Game, Fish and Oyster Commission under its rules and regulations of land acquired by said Commission, including in such management authority to make disposition of timber and other plants and crops, make tenancy of rental agreements, sell or lease certain mineral rights, including restriction to directional drilling on fish hatchery land, grant certain rights-of-way or easements, when such disposals, sales and leases shall not adversely affect or will be beneficial to game and fish protection.
SB 463 52-0 (1951) Author: Carney, Howard A. | et. al. Relating to creating a nine member Game and Fish Commission; providing necessary appropriation out of the State Treasury.
HB 187 51-0 (1949) Author: Walker, Miller B. Relating to authorizing the Game, Fish and Oyster Commission to enter into cooperative agreements with the United States of America or any agency thereof to establish, maintain, operate and manage public hunting and fishing areas in national forests in Texas, to purchase, lease or acquire by gift title to or control of real property and thereon establish, maintain, manage and operate public hunting and fishing grounds; providing for expenditures under this act; repealing conflicting laws; containing severability clause.
HB 595 51-0 (1949) Author: Jackson, Robert Hal | et. al. Relating to enabling the Game, Fish, and Oyster Commission to exchange the Lake Dallas fish hatchery land for land below the proposed Garza-Little Elm Dam and to receive reimbursement for any expenses incurred in constructing a hatchery thereon.
HB 598 51-0 (1949) Author: Ivey, Louis J. | et. al. Relating to enabling the Game, Fish and Oyster Commission of the State of Texas to acquire solid units of land in Brewster, Hudspeth and Culberson Counties, by sale, exchange or purchase of land.
HB 774 51-0 (1949) Author: Tufares, Deno Arthur | et. al. Relating to creating a nine member Game, Fish and Oyster Commission; dividing the State into nine districts to be numbered one to nine inclusively with one member from each district; repealing all laws in conflict herewith; providing a saving clause.
HB 806 51-0 (1949) Author: Horany, Sr., James Phillip "Jimmy" Relating to providing for the removal and regulation of removal by the Game, Fish and Oyster Commission by crews or contracts of rough fish or turtles from the public fresh waters of this State; defining "rough fish"; repealing conflict laws or parts thereof.
SB 392 51-0 (1949) Author: Carney, Howard A. | et. al. Relating to amending a previous Act, making the Fame, Fish and Oyster Commission Board consist of nine instead of six members.
HB 182 50-0 (1947) Author: Crosthwait, John L. Relating to amending the Penal Code to provide for remittance of 80% of county court fines and penalties and 85% of justice court fines and penalties recovered in prosecution of laws which it is or may hereafter be the duty of the Game, Fish and Oyster Commission to enforce; repealing laws and parts of laws in conflict.
HB 308 50-0 (1947) Author: Martin, Thomas Johnson "Tom" Relating to amending certain Acts to authorize the Game, Fish and Oyster Commission to enforce the provisions thereof, relating to arresting persons found on enclosed lands of another; providing for the remission and deposit of 85% of all fines collected thereunder; repealing conflicting laws thereof.
HB 309 50-0 (1947) Author: Martin, Thomas Johnson "Tom" Relating to amending a previous Act, to make it the duty of the Game, Fish and Oyster Commission to enforce the provisions thereof, relating to arrests for shooting or discharging any gun, pistol, or firearm in, on, along or across any public road; repealing conflicting laws.
HB 417 50-0 (1947) Author: Crawford, Carlton Relating to making it unlawful to construct, maintain, or operate a causeway on or across any tidewaters in this State without a permit from the Game, Fish and Oyster Commission of the State of Texas; providing the appropriate penalties for a violation of any provision of this Act.
HB 558 50-0 (1947) Author: Willis, Doyle Relating to providing for the removal and regulation of removal by the Game, Fish and Oyster Commission by crews or contracts of rough fish or turtles from the public fresh waters of this state; providing for disposition and expenditure of money received from sales of rough fish and turtles hereunder; defining "rough fish"; repealing conflicting laws or parts thereof, local, general or special.
HB 563 50-0 (1947) Author: Walker, Miller B. Relating to authorizing the Game, Fish and Oyster Commission to enter into cooperative agreements with the United States of America or any agency thereof to establish, maintain, operate and manage public hunting and fishing areas in national forests in Texas; repealing conflicting laws; containing a severability clause.
HB 614 50-0 (1947) Author: Walker, Miller B. Relating to amending a previous Act, to increase the number of members of the Game, Fish and Oyster Commission to thirty-one (31) members; prescribing their eligibility and terms of office; providing the requirements for a quorum, and the time of meetings; repealing all laws and parts of laws in conflict.
SB 135 50-0 (1947) Author: Carney, Howard A. Relating to conferring regulatory powers upon the Game, Fish and Oyster Commission; providing penalties.
HB 872 49-0 (1945) Author: Hartzog, Howard G. | et. al. Relating to creating the Coastal Division of Game, Fish and Oyster Commission; giving the power and making it the duty of the Game, Fish and Oyster Commission to appoint an Executive Officer for the Division; providing that it may perform its duties through said officer; providing the effective date of the act; repealing all laws in conflict herewith.
HB 95 48-0 (1943) Author: Manning, Rushing Relating to authorizing the Game, Fish and Oyster Commission of Texas to enter into cooperative agreements with the United States for the protection and management of wildlife resources on certain national forest lands in Texas situated in the Counties of Angelina, Jaspar, Nacogdoches, San Augustine, Houston, Trinity, Sabine, Shelby, Montgomery, San Jacinto, and Walker and to restock and protect the same.
HB 331 48-0 (1943) Author: Gilmer, Claud Henry Relating to authorizing the Game, Fish and Oyster Commission to sell one-tenth acre of land situated in Kerr County, Texas.
HB 450 48-0 (1943) Author: McLellan, Charles Samuel Relating to directing the Game, Fish and Oyster Commission, on the basis of the fresh water fish supply in this State or in any area or body of water of same, to provide necessary authority for taking of such fish; providing suitable penalty for violating any provision of this Act.
HB 451 48-0 (1943) Author: McLellan, Charles Samuel | et. al. Relating to amending certain Acts so as to include mourning doves and other migratory game birds; defining migratory game birds, and providing for the issuance of permission by the Game, Fish and Oyster Commission governing the taking, possession and retention of the same.
SB 63 48-0 (1943) Author: Ramsey, Ben Relating to authorizing the Game, Fish and Oyster Commission of Texas to enter into co-operative agreements with the United States for the protection and management of wildlife resources on certain National Forest lands in Texas situated in the Counties of San Augustine and Sabine, and to re-stock and protect the same; prescribing penalty for violations of the rules and regulations promulgated by the Game, Fish and Oyster Commission.
HB 36 47-0 (1941) Author: Alsup, Lon E. Relating to making it the duty of the Game, Fish, and Oyster Commission to provide open season, bag limits and other regulations governing the taking of wild birds, mammals, and fresh water fish; providing certain penalties and the effective date of this Act.
HB 53 47-1 (1941) Author: Manning, Rushing | et. al. Relating to authorizing the Game, Fish and Oyster Commission of Texas to enter into cooperative agreements with the United States for the protection and management of wildlife resources on certain national forest lands in Texas situated in certain counties to restock and protect the same; prescribing penalty for violations of the rules and regulations promulgated by the Game, Fish and Oyster Commission.
HB 377 46-0 (1939) Author: Harrell, Eugene F. | et. al. Relating to repealing an Article of the Penal Code establishing the Game, Fish and Oyster Commission of Texas.
SB 418 46-0 (1939) Author: Pace, Will D. Relating to authorizing the Game, Fish and Oyster Commission to acquire by purchase lands, water rights, easements, rights-of-way and property of any person in this State.
HB 671 45-0 (1937) Author: Hartzog, Howard G. | et. al. Relating to creating the Coastal Division of Game, Fish and Oyster Commission; providing the effective date of this Act.
HB 175 44-0 (1935) Author: Jefferson, Pat Curtis | et. al. Relating to providing for the gathering of statistical information on the catch of the various marine products along the Texas Coast; providing a penalty.
HB 591 44-0 (1935) Author: Jefferson, Pat Curtis Relating to providing for the sale of State property purchased from funds appropriated to the State Game, Fish and Oyster Commission.
HB 749 42-0 (1931) Author: Sanders, Phil L. Relating to requiring the Game, Fish and Oyster Commission, with the approval of the Commissioners' Court of any County of the State of Texas, to set aside and designate portions of the public fresh water lakes, streams, creeks, rivers, lagoons and ponds of this State except Wichita, Clay, Baylor, and Wilbarger Counties, as fish sanctuaries for the propogation in their natural state of fresh water fish.
SB 120 42-0 (1931) Author: Purl, George Clark Relative to amending certain Acts relating to quarterly meetings of the Game, Fish and Oyster Commission.
SB 495 42-0 (1931) Author: Neal, Mary Elizabeth "Margie" Relating to requiring the Game, Fish and Oyster Commission to set aside and designate portions of the fresh water lakes, streams, creeks, rivers, lagoons and ponds of this state as fish sanctuaries for the propagation in their natural state of fresh water fish; prescribing penalties.
HB 100 41-0 (1929) Author: Graves, William Thomas | et. al. Relating to abolishing the office of Game, Fish and Oyster Commissioner and creating the Game, Fish and Oyster Commission. House: Game & Fisheries
SB 83 41-0 (1929) Author: Russek, Gus | et. al. Relating to abolishing the office of Game, Fish and Oyster Commissioner and creating the Game, Fish and Oyster Commission.
SB 610 41-0 (1929) Author: Pollard, Sr., Tomas (Thomas) Glover Relating to providing that the State of Texas, through the Game, Fish and Oyster Commission, shall have the power, right and authority to condemn and appropriate to the use of the State land and water in Smith County, Texas for the purpose of erecting, constructing, enlarging and maintaining fish hatcheries.
